In a shocking incident that has come to light, two individuals, including a woman, have been arrested for convincing women to sell their uteruses in Visakhapatnam. It has been reported that the accused persuaded the women to resort to the act by offering hefty amounts up to Rs 8 lakh.
The accused, Jyoti and Sreekanth, have been identified to belong to Bheemunipatnam of Visakhapatnam district. Jyoti, who had worked as a sweeper at a private hospital in Vizag, lured poor women to sell their uteruses by offering hefty amounts. Jyoti has reportedly motivated about 15 women to sell their uteruses and collected around Rs 50,000 to Rs 1,00,000 from them in the name of medical procedures.

It was after a few women lodged complaints with the local police that this hideous crime came to light.
